  • The Importance Of An Efficient Evacuation System

    In any emergency situation, whether it be a fire, earthquake, or other disaster, having an efficient evacuation system in place can mean the difference between life and death. An evacuation system is a planned process for the orderly and safe evacuation of individuals from a dangerous or potentially dangerous area to a safe location. This system is crucial for ensuring the safety and well-being of all individuals involved.

    One of the key components of an effective evacuation system is clear communication. In the event of an emergency, it is essential that those in charge are able to quickly and effectively communicate with everyone in the affected area. This can be done through loudspeakers, sirens, or other communication devices. Clear and concise instructions should be given to ensure that everyone knows what to do and where to go in order to evacuate safely.

    Another important aspect of an evacuation system is having designated evacuation routes and assembly points. Evacuation routes should be clearly marked and easily accessible to ensure a quick and efficient evacuation. In addition, assembly points should be established where individuals can gather to ensure that everyone has been safely evacuated. These assembly points should be located a safe distance away from the danger zone to prevent individuals from being put at risk.

  • The Importance Of CDT Alcohol Testing

    Alcohol testing is crucial in various settings, including workplaces, legal proceedings, and healthcare One specific type of alcohol testing that has gained popularity in recent years is CDT alcohol testing CDT, or carbohydrate-deficient transferrin, is a biomarker that can indicate chronic alcohol consumption In this article, we will explore the significance of CDT alcohol testing and its relevance in different contexts.

    CDT alcohol testing involves measuring the levels of CDT in an individual’s blood sample When alcohol is consumed regularly and in large quantities over an extended period, the body’s carbohydrate metabolism is altered This change leads to an increase in CDT levels in the bloodstream By analyzing CDT levels, healthcare providers, employers, and legal professionals can determine if an individual has been engaging in chronic alcohol consumption.

    One of the primary benefits of CDT alcohol testing is its ability to detect long-term alcohol use Unlike other alcohol testing methods, such as breathalyzer tests or urine tests, which only provide information about recent alcohol consumption, CDT testing can reveal patterns of drinking behavior over the past few weeks This makes it particularly useful in monitoring individuals with alcohol use disorders or assessing their progress in alcohol treatment programs.

    In the workplace, CDT alcohol testing can play a vital role in promoting safety and productivity Employees who abuse alcohol may experience impaired judgment, decreased reaction time, and reduced cognitive function, putting themselves and their coworkers at risk By implementing CDT testing as part of a comprehensive drug and alcohol testing program, employers can identify employees with alcohol problems and provide them with the necessary support and resources to address their issues.

    Furthermore, CDT alcohol testing can be an essential tool in healthcare settings for diagnosing and treating alcohol-related conditions Chronic alcohol consumption can have serious health consequences, including liver disease, cardiovascular problems, and neurological disorders By monitoring CDT levels in patients, healthcare providers can identify individuals at risk for alcohol-related harm and intervene early to prevent further complications.

    Despite its many benefits, CDT alcohol testing is not without limitations While CDT levels are indicative of chronic alcohol intake, they can also be influenced by other factors, such as malnutrition, liver disease, or genetic variations Additionally, CDT testing may not be suitable for detecting acute or recent alcohol consumption, as it takes time for CDT levels to change in response to drinking behavior.

  • The Art And Science Of Chemical Etching

    chemical etching is a versatile and precise technique used in various industries for metal processing. It involves selectively removing material from a metal surface using a chemical solution to create intricate designs or patterns. This process is commonly used in the production of signs, decorative items, electronic components, and even medical devices.

    One of the key advantages of chemical etching is its ability to produce highly detailed and complex designs with great precision. Unlike traditional metalworking techniques such as machining or stamping, chemical etching does not rely on physical force to shape the material. Instead, it uses a chemical solution to dissolve the exposed areas of the metal, leaving behind the desired pattern.

    The process of chemical etching begins with preparing the metal surface. The material is thoroughly cleaned to ensure that there is no dirt, grease, or other contaminants present that could interfere with the etching process. A mask is then applied to the surface to protect certain areas from the chemical solution. This mask can be made of various materials such as photoresist, wax, or even a specially formulated film.

    Once the mask is in place, the metal is submerged in the etching solution. The solution typically contains strong acids or bases that react with the exposed areas of the metal, gradually dissolving them. The etching process is closely monitored to ensure that the desired depth and details are achieved. The speed and effectiveness of the etching can be controlled by adjusting factors such as temperature, concentration of the solution, and exposure time.

    chemical etching offers several advantages over other metal processing techniques. One of the main benefits is its ability to produce very fine features with high accuracy. Intricate patterns, sharp edges, and complex shapes can be easily achieved using this method. Additionally, chemical etching is a cost-effective process, especially for small production runs. Since no specialized tooling or dies are required, setup costs are minimal, making it ideal for prototyping and custom production.

    Another advantage of chemical etching is that it is a contact-free process. Unlike mechanical machining, which involves physical contact between the cutting tool and the workpiece, chemical etching does not subject the metal to any mechanical stresses. This results in a smoother and burr-free finish, reducing the need for secondary finishing operations. The lack of physical force also means that delicate or thin materials can be processed without the risk of deformation or damage.

    chemical etching is a highly versatile technique that can be used on a wide range of metals, including stainless steel, copper, brass, and aluminum. Each metal has its own unique properties and reacts differently to the etching solution, allowing for a variety of surface finishes and effects. For example, stainless steel can be etched to create a matte or satin finish, while copper can develop a rich patina over time. The choice of metal and etching solution will depend on the desired outcome and the specific requirements of the application.

    In addition to its applications in metal processing, chemical etching is also used in the fabrication of electronic components. Printed circuit boards (PCBs) are commonly made using a variation of the etching process known as photochemical milling. In this method, a photosensitive mask is applied to a copper-clad substrate, and the unwanted copper is etched away, leaving behind the conductive traces and pads of the circuit. This precise and efficient method is widely used in the electronics industry for producing high-quality PCBs with intricate designs.
